Tamara TBD PhD Profile Banner
Tamara TBD PhD Profile
Tamara TBD PhD

@tfloosh

92
Followers
402
Following
18
Media
916
Statuses

Biochem PhD student. Dog mom. Senior Swiftie (KC N1). The Lord is my strength.

Joined January 2014
Don't wanna be here? Send us removal request.

No tweets found